Northern Plains / Powder River Basin — Market Context
Why this region requires a credentialed appraiser
The Powder River Basin is the largest coal-producing region in the United States, accounting for over 40% of U.S. coal production. PRB surface mining operations run some of the largest and most capital-intensive equipment fleets in any industry — rope shovels, electric cable shovels, and ultra-class haul trucks that individually represent $3M–$12M in replacement cost. Asset Linchpin has direct experience with PRB operations, having appraised active surface mining fleets in Wyoming including haul truck fleets, loading equipment, and auxiliary support assets. The Assay platform was designed with PRB fleet complexity in mind — tracking high-hour assets against manufacturer overhaul thresholds and flagging the depreciation inflection points that matter most to PRB operators and their lenders.
PRB coal operations face a documentation challenge unique to the basin: the productive life of surface mining equipment is tied directly to mine life, mine plan, and regulatory environment — not just physical condition. A MCMEA-credentialed appraisal accounts for economic obsolescence at the operation level, not just at the asset level. This distinction matters in financing, insurance, and any adversarial valuation context.
